Washington (IAD) to Columbus (OSU) Flight Distance
The flight distance from Washington Dulles International Airport (IAD) in Washington, United States to Ohio State University Airport (OSU) in Columbus, United States is 496 kilometers (308 miles / 268 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 2h, flying west northwest at a heading of 287°.
